VIRTUAL GENERAL ASSEMBLY
AND PSYCHOLOGY BREAKOUT
SESSION 2021
By: Jossa Marie F. Gallanosa | BSP 3
Achievements through pandemic!
Southville International School and Colleges celebrated Virtual General Assembly last
February 10, 2021. The assembly's purpose is to welcome and orient new college students,
announce the school activities for the academic year, highlight the students with
academic excellence for the last and present academic year, and give academic and non-
academic reminders to all students. The assembly was hosted by Dr. Rene Aligonero and
Ms. Anna Villaruz, and to formally start the event, Dr. Jocelyn Tizon, the SISC President
gave the opening remarks. The school events and activities were presented by Ms. Jorge
Balela, the academic reminders were delivered by the school registrar, Ms. Mary Joy
Martinez, Student Ambassadorship program was presented by Dr. Rene Aligonero, and
the Counseling services and TOEIC assessments were presented by Ms. Belen Mandin
and the invited guest from Hopkins. Another highlight of the event was the awarding of
the Top 10 students of SISC college and two from BS Psychology were awarded; Ms. Jodi
Sta. Maria (Top 4) and Ms. Patricia Alasco (Top 3). Dr. Felma Tria, the College Director,
concluded the event and delivered her closing remarks.
The breakout session happened on the afternoon (1 PM) and was hosted by the second
year Psychology students; Ethan Godwin and Louis Haban. The opening remarks was
delivered by the School Counselor, Ms. Belen Mandin. Dr. Ruel Cajili, the Psychology
Dean, also delivered the events of the course and its programs. The list of the faculty
members and the new sets of Psychology Society Officers were also announced. To spice
up the event one celebrity student of Psychology, Mika Dela Cruz performed a song with
Nash Aguas for the intermission number. Psychology students who performed academic
excellence for the second semester of last academic year and for the first semester of the
present academic year were awarded. The certificates for the Top Psychology and Dean’s
Lister students were presented to give tribute for their diligence and grit. Another
intermission number from Eliza Marie McGee, the Psychology’s newest singer, was
performed. Of course all events wouldn’t be completed without games and so Psych Soc
officers and other students hosted different online games that students participated. The
breakout session ended after the closing remarks of Dr. Sam Galvez and a photo
opportunity for the event’s participants.
Pandemic has brought many changes and challenges, but SISC Psychology Family always
makes sure that everyone feels connected to one another and this Pandemic will not stop
the students from learning and performing excellently.
